One of several characteristic properties of nociceptors is their ability to result in sensitization, and that is the potential to raise neuronal excitability. Sensitization is usually a procedure that is made of a reduction in the brink of activation, as well as a rise in the reaction price to unsafe stimulation. It usually effects from tissue insult and inflammation [22]. Moreover, stimuli that don't produce an influence just before the process of sensitization can take place may well subsequently come to be efficient and establish spontaneous action after sensitization happens [23].

Within the thalamic amount, pain pathways have two main internet sites of termination: ventrocaudal and medial. The ventrocaudal thalamus gets nociceptive input straight from projecting spinal neurons. Neurons in the ventrocaudal thalamus challenge straight to the somatosensory cortex (Willis, 1985). The medial thalamus receives some indirect input from your spinal wire, but Furthermore, it receives A serious enter within the area from the brain stem reticular formation to which the nociceptive spinoreticular neurons job.

When interacting With all the exterior surroundings, dwelling organisms will have to manage to Plainly identify destructive stimuli and respond to them within an suitable way. This crucial undertaking is performed with the nociceptors that make up a Portion of the somatosensory nervous system. These nociceptors reply to damaging or possibly tissue-damaging stimuli and transmit stimuli in the skin, muscles, joints, and viscera [three]. Nociceptors are labeled in accordance with the traits in their axons, which might be commonly divided into two types: unmyelinated (C fibers) or a little bit myelinated (Aδ fibers).

Nociceptor sensitivity is modulated by a substantial variety of mediators within the extracellular Place, including harmful and inflammatory molecules.[sixteen][four] Peripheral sensitization represents a kind of practical plasticity with the nociceptor. The nociceptor can adjust from getting just a noxious stimulus detector to your detector of non-noxious stimuli. The result is the fact low intensity stimuli from common activity, initiates a painful sensation. This is usually known as hyperalgesia. Inflammation is a person popular lead to that ends in the sensitization of nociceptors.

The cell system (soma) has served as a particularly handy design to check molecules and modulatory mechanisms mediating transduction of noxious stimuli, transmission of electrical indicators on the CNS, and release of neurotransmitters and neuropeptides at central and peripheral terminals (forty, forty one). The soma expresses many molecular entities that are expressed in absolutely free nerve endings, central terminals, and axon (thirteen). Having said that, information from whole-mobile soma recordings are actually proven in a few cases to generally be at odds with behavioral or peripheral physiological knowledge (e.g., heat transduction, refs. 42–forty four; and click here proton responsiveness, ref. 45). Although the underlying differences in these instances may be as a consequence of differential distribution of transduction molecules, it is also attainable that nonneuronal peripheral components are needed in vivo and missing in dissociated neuronal cultures. This underscores the value of corroborating success from cultured neurons with behavior and/or acute preparations retaining intact terminal fields.
